摘要
PurposeThe aim of this study is to determine the applicable, practical environmental conditions for growing peanut sprouts using an automated cultivation system in farmhouses by analyzing environmental factors on growth parameters, focusing on changes in weight and length.MethodsAn automated cultivation system with a microcontroller to control temperature and irrigation frequency was developed and applied to the germination and growth of Sinpalkwang peanut sprouts. To assess the growth effects of the controlled environment in the cultivation system, the weight and length of the peanut sprouts were measured for up to 6 days. Finally, two growth indices, aggregate growth score and weight per unit length, were calculated to determine the overall growth of peanut sprouts.ResultsThe results showed significant variations in weight and length of Sinpalkwang in response to different irrigation frequencies and temperature conditions. The peanut sprouts exhibited statistically significant growth in terms of weight gain when subjected to a shorter irrigation frequency, with a positive correlation between weight and length. They also exhibited significant growth when subjected to a warmer temperature condition during germination phase with significantly higher growth indices.ConclusionsThis study identified favorable growth conditions for peanut sprouts by manipulating irrigation frequency and temperature parameters. It suggests that carefully controlled temperature and irrigation cycles could potentially improve the quality and yield of peanut sprouts in a short harvest period.
